What is STCFFUpdate7.dll?
A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file, like STCFFUpdate7.dll, is a type of file that contains code and data that can be used by more than one program at the same time. It acts like a shared library of functions that various programs can use without having to include the code for those functions in their own files. In the case of STCFFUpdate7.dll, it specifically relates to the software Splashtop Connect for Firefox and plays a crucial role in updating and maintaining the functionality of this software.
It provides essential functions and resources that the Splashtop Connect for Firefox relies on to run smoothly and efficiently. Common Issues and Errors Related to STCFFUpdate7.dll
D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.
- STCFFUpdate7.dll Access Violation: This message indicates that a program has tried to access memory that it shouldn't. It could be caused by software bugs, outdated drivers, or conflicts between software.
- STCFFUpdate7.dll not found: This indicates that the application you're trying to run is looking for a specific DLL file that it can't locate. This could be due to the DLL file being missing, corrupted, or incorrectly installed.
- This application failed to start because STCFFUpdate7.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error is thrown when a necessary DLL file is not found by the application. It might have been accidentally deleted or misplaced. Reinstallation of the application can possibly resolve this issue by replacing the missing DLL file.
- Cannot register STCFFUpdate7.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
- The file STCFFUpdate7.dll is missing: The specified DLL file couldn't be found. It may have been unintentionally deleted or moved from its original location.

Perform a Repair Install of Windows
How to perform a repair install of Windows to repair STCFFUpdate7.dll issues.
-
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.
-
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.
-
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.
-
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.
-
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.
-
On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.
-
Click Install to start the repair install.
-
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.
